Cons : I couldn't taste the beef in the shredded beef. A little overcooked and dry. It could have been any meat. Unless I use my phone or walk to the very front of the register, there's a small 8.5x11 piece of paper in a frame as the menu and that's it. Not the biggest deal, they still get 5 stars from me, but every place can always improve. Pros : I tried both the corn and flour tortillas, both delicious. Flour tortillas are house-made apparently and they're so good. The shredded pork was also really good. Not to mention it's a pretty good portion size, I was actually full after one plate and one taco. All the ingredients look like they're good quality ingredients too. I also like that I can see them making everything from where I sat. *It looks like a place where you just order at the register, get you food and sit down on your own. They actually bring the food to you after you order, and check on you throughout your meal. That's pretty good service!

We were attracted by the bigger than average size tacos on Google and decided to give it a try. We ordered four kinds of tacos including: - pork cochinata (very spicy) - beef birria (a bit spicy) - achiote chicken - spicy garlic shrimp (a bit spicy) Overall I like the shrimp most followed by the chicken. They are not as moist as beef or pork but I likes crisp and clean flavor complimented by shredded veggies. The other two meats are full of juice and can be greasy if you are not into fat. The portion size is ok. $7 per taco is definitely in the expensive side but hey this is playa vista. The flavors are a modern take on the taco. If you are looking for legit down to earth traditional tacos, this place is not for you.

Yum! Loqui is a cute Mexican restaurant located in the busy Runway Playa Vista. Its aesthetic is very modern with bold accents. I love the bright orange marigolds strung around the restaurant. Their menu is pretty straight forward offering tacos, bowls, sides, chips and beverages. Even though the menu is straight forward, they do offer some unique types of tacos and bowls. They have an achiote chicken, mushroom, pork conchita and more! I got the achiote chicken taco and a pork conchita taco. The tacos are big, stuffed with goodness. Both tacos were delicious; full of flavor and fresh ingredients. I would come back to try their spicy garlic shrimp taco and their beef birria taco.
